What is a Melanotic macule?
What is a labial melanotic macule? A labial melanotic macule is a well-defined, oval, brown to black, flat patch on the central third of the lower lip. It is the name for a freckle arising on the lip. It is also sometimes called a labial lentigo and when multiple lesions are present, mucosal melanosis.
Do oral Melanotic Macules go away?
As long as the oral melanotic macule stays stable in size, shape, and color, no treatment is needed. Nonetheless, some people want the lesion removed for cosmetic reasons. If it is appropriate, some physicians might recommend excision or, rarely, laser treatment.
How common is oral Melanotic macule?
An oral melanotic macule is a benign hyperpigmented macule that may be found on the lips or oral mucosa in approximately 3% of the general population.
What causes oral Melanoacanthoma?
The cause of melanoacanthoma is unknown, but most instances appear to represent a benign neoplasm. Irritation or trauma to the skin may cause some cutaneous melanoacanthomas, especially on the lips. Trauma and irritation of the oral mucosa are believed to cause oral melanoacanthoma.
How do you get oral melanoma?
Causes:
- The predilection for occurrence in the palate remains a mystery.
- No link has been established with denture wearing, chemical or physical trauma, or tobacco use.
- Melanocytic lesions, such as blue nevi, are more common on the palate.
- Oral blue nevi are not reported to undergo malignant transformation.

Can you get melanoma inside your mouth?
Melanoma is most common on parts of your skin frequently exposed to sunlight, but it can also form in your mouth and nose. In extremely rare cases, a dark spot inside your cheek may be a sign of oral melanoma. In its early stages, oral melanoma often has minimal symptoms.
What does melanoma in mouth look like?
Oral melanomas are often silent with minimal symptoms until the advanced stage. The lesions can appear as pigmented dark brown to blue-black lesions or apigmented mucosa-colored or white lesions on physical examination. Erythema may be present if inflammation is present.
Can oral melanoma be benign?
Oral melanoma is often overlooked or clinically misinterpreted as a benign pigmented process until it is well advanced. Radial and vertical extension is common at the time of diagnosis. The anatomic complexity and lymphatic drainage of the region dictate the need for aggressive surgical procedures.
What is melanotic macule?
Melanotic macule refers to a well-defined, pigmented, black or brown, oval, and flat spot or patch on the lips. It is non-malignant and usually appears on the lower lip, but can also form on the upper lip. Melanotic macule can also occur inside the oral cavity; on the roof of mouth, the gums, inner cheeks, or on the hard or soft palate.

Who’s at risk for an oral melanotic macule?
An oral melanotic macule found on the lip is sometimes called a labial melanotic macule. Who’s at risk? Oral melanotic macules can appear in people of any age, of any race, and of either sex. However, they are more common in middle-aged people, in dark-skinned people, and in females.
